Job numbers at new Auckland Council still under wraps

Updated at 8:15 am on 14 September 2010

It is still unclear how many jobs will be lost in Auckland's super city council amalgamation.

The new Auckland Council comes into being on 1 November, but the council chief executive and the agency creating it, both say they do not know how many staff it will employ.

Six months ago Auckland's eight councils collectively employed 8200 personnel.

Material from the Auckland Transition Agency several months ago suggested up to 700 fewer jobs were provided for, but the agency dismissed the figures at the time as unreliable.

The Auckland Transition Agency says it will not comment until most of the recruiting is completed this month.
